Hygiene and Sanitation

Electric toilets prioritize hygiene and sanitation like no other. Their self-cleaning nozzles use precise jets of water to thoroughly clean the user, eliminating the need for harsh chemicals or excessive toilet paper use. This not only enhances personal hygiene but also reduces the risk of bacterial growth and unpleasant odors.

Comfort and Convenience

Electric toilets offer unmatched levels of comfort and convenience. The heated seats provide a warm and cozy experience, especially during cold months. The remote control functionality allows users to customize settings such as water temperature, nozzle position, and drying time with ease. Some models even feature built-in bidets, providing additional cleansing options for added comfort.

Energy Efficiency

Contrary to popular belief, electric toilets can be highly energy-efficient. They use advanced sensors to detect when they’re in use and adjust water consumption accordingly. Additionally, the heated seats and dryers operate on low power, minimizing energy usage while providing maximum comfort.

Odor Control

Electric toilets effectively combat unpleasant odors through their advanced ventilation systems. These systems circulate air within the toilet bowl, eliminating lingering odors and creating a fresher, more pleasant bathroom environment.

Enhanced Accessibility

Electric toilets cater to the needs of individuals with limited mobility or disabilities. The adjustable seat height and remote control operation make them accessible to users of all abilities. Some models even feature grab bars for added support and stability.

Aesthetic Appeal

Electric toilets are not just functional appliances; they can also enhance the aesthetics of your bathroom. Their sleek designs and modern features complement any décor, adding a touch of sophistication and style to your space.

Cost Savings

In the long run, electric toilets can save you money on toilet paper, cleaning supplies, and energy bills. Their efficient water usage and reduced need for harsh chemicals can offset the initial investment over time.

Questions We Hear a Lot

Q: Are electric toilets more expensive than traditional toilets?
A: While the initial cost of an electric toilet may be higher, its long-term cost savings on toilet paper, cleaning supplies, and energy bills can offset the investment.

Q: Do electric toilets require special plumbing?
A: Most electric toilets require a standard plumbing connection for water supply and drainage. However, some models may require additional electrical outlets for heated seats and other features.

Q: Are electric toilets difficult to install?
A: Installing an electric toilet is generally straightforward and can be completed with basic plumbing knowledge. However, it’s recommended to consult a professional plumber for complex installations or if you’re unfamiliar with plumbing work.

Q: How often do electric toilets need to be maintained?
A: Electric toilets require regular cleaning and maintenance to ensure optimal performance. The frequency of maintenance depends on the specific model and usage patterns. Refer to the manufacturer’s instructions for specific cleaning and maintenance guidelines.

Q: Are electric toilets suitable for all bathrooms?
A: Electric toilets are suitable for most bathrooms, but it’s important to consider the available space and plumbing configuration before making a purchase. Compact models are available for smaller bathrooms, while larger models with additional features may require more space.
